    We won, great, I'm happy, but how long are we going to keep letting teams beat us with the same rinky-dink offensive scheme? How long are we going to keep hanging our point gaurds out to dry defensively? WHY CAN'T WE DEFEND THE PICK AND ROLL? (rhetorical question, I know why)

    Our defense of the pick and roll is horrendous. When guards like Brent Price are able to get into the lane for open jumpers or pass to other players for wide open shots because our defensive rotation gets thrown off so badly, there is a serious problem. I noticed a few plays in the first half when Kenny Thomas was in the game when we actually switched. Now I'm not sure if Kenny switched at Ruddy's instruction or if Kenny is just unfamiliar with our defense and switched on instinct, but when we did switch, and correct me if I'm wrong here, but it led once to a turnover and another time to a bad shot being taken ( I'm relying solely on my memory of the game here). In any case let's just give Rudy the benefit of the doubt and say he did give the instruction to switch. Well then that just makes the fact that we stopped doing it in crunch time even worse. Notice that when the game got close and even in the overtime the Griz' went to this play instead of giving the ball to their star Abdur-Rahim. Why because they know that they can run this play sucessfully against the Rocks' and that the play works out positively for them because we do not switch. Switch on the picknroll and Francis doesn't foul out trying to make up for being picked off.

    If a pick is set effectively you are not going to be able to fight through or over it. When will Rudy realize that we have younger, more athletic players. Use them to your advantage and run a high intensity defense that switches and pressures the ball, there by setting up more opportunities to run off of turnovers and missed shots. And I think we all agree that the Rocks' look best when they run.

    Hate to complain after a win but this just frustrates me to no end. Change the defense of the pick and roll puhlease!
